Transaction 547ee33fd81b4ae01b189c766b9399e3b08a426989668bc7645e1667f66556aa
1 Input
1 Output
-
547ee33fd81b4ae01b189c766b9399e3b08a426989668bc7645e1667f66556aa:0
- value
- 4592371
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 775e6bde0eef27343e5062f6450b2cc3fc8c6c18 OP_EQUAL
- address
- 3CaBSt8uh6Hzj9aX5LvdiQA7UMpfF4PVCE